What the company does
Bamboo Insurance Services, Inc. is a Delaware holding company that will conduct its business through Miramar Holdco, LLC and its subsidiaries, including Bamboo Ide8 Insurance Services, LLC, an insurance services entity originally formed in Arizona in 2017. The company's operations have historically been conducted through Bamboo Ide8 Insurance Services and its subsidiaries. Bamboo Insurance Services was formed in connection with this offering and has not engaged in any business activities other than those incidental to its formation.
Use of proceeds
We will not receive any of the proceeds from the sale of Class A common stock by the Selling Stockholders in this offering. We will, however, bear the costs associated with the sale of shares of Class A common stock by the Selling Stockholders, other than underwriting discounts and commissions. The principal purpose of this offering is to create a public market for our Class A common stock, facilitate future access to the public equity markets and to increase our visibility in the marketplace.

Key risk factors
-
Up-C structure and Tax Receivable Agreement payments
“In connection with this offering, we will enter into the Tax Receivable Agreement (as defined below), which will require us to make cash payments to the Continuing Equity Owners and Blocker Shareholders in respect of certain tax benefits to which we may become entitled and confers significant economic benefits to the Continuing Equity Owners and Blocker Shareholders, and we expect that the payments we will be required to make will be significant and could materially affect our liquidity.”
-
Controlled company status
“As a result, we expect to be a "controlled company" within the meaning of the corporate governance rules of the NYSE. As a "controlled company," we are permitted to elect not to comply with certain corporate governance requirements of the NYSE.”
-
Holding company structure dependency on distributions
“Our principal asset after the closing of this offering will be our indirect interest in Miramar Holdco, and, as a result, we will depend on distributions from Miramar Holdco to pay our taxes and expenses (including payments under the Tax Receivable Agreement) and pay any dividends.”
-
No current plans to pay dividends
“Since we have no current plans to pay regular cash dividends on our Class A common stock following this offering, you may not receive any return on investment unless you sell your Class A common stock for a price greater than that which you paid for it.”
